Validation of the Sexual Knowledge Picture Instrument as a diagnostic instrument for child sexual abuse: study protocol
Background The consequences of child sexual abuse (CSA) can be significant and can affect short-term and long-term mental, sexual and physical health. In order to offer timely and appropriate care for the child, early recognition of CSA is necessary. The lack of specific physical and psychological s...
